    Maternal occipital lateral position will cause secondary fatigue, prolong the labor process, often require surgical midwifery, prone to soft birth canal injury, increase the chance of postpartum hemorrhage and infection, if the fetal head presses the soft birth canal for a long time, ischemic necrosis can occur Shedding, forming a genital tract fistula. At the same time, with the extension of the second stage of labor and the increase in opportunities for surgical midwifery, fetal distress and neonatal asphyxia often occur, increasing the mortality rate of perinatal infants.
